The mirror has two faces

“ The Mirror Has Two Faces ” ( English The Mirror Has Two Faces ; 1996) - American romantic melodrama, producer, director and female lead in which was performed by Barbra Streisand . The script, written by Richard Lagravenese , is based on the 1958 French melodrama Andre Cayatte “ Bivalve Mirror ”, the screenwriter of which was Gerard Uri .

Story

Columbia University professor Gregory Larkin places an ad in a newspaper in the dating section. By coincidence, thanks to this announcement, he gets acquainted with Rose Morgan, a professor of literature at the same university, who still lives in the same apartment with the powerful mother Hannah. Convinced that all the problems in family life stem from sex, Gregory Larkin offers Rose to marry him, thereby creating a relationship based not on passion, but on intellectual intimacy. The prospect of ending the life of an old maid in the company of an elderly mother seems to Rose to be much worse than marriage on these conditions, and she agrees.

However, over time, she begins to feel the need for love, which Gregory can not decide. Rose convinces herself that her husband’s reluctance is caused by her unattractiveness. And when her husband goes on a long tour with a course of lectures, she decides to transform herself by completing an accelerated self-improvement course. Upon arrival, Gregory Rose lost weight, changed her hairstyle and changed her wardrobe, appearing in front of him in a completely new way. But Gregory is not happy with such a change of spouse, and they have to go through separation in order to realize what feelings actually connect them.

Soundtrack

The song “ I Finally Found Someone ” was performed by Barbra Streisand in a duet with Brian Adams .

Awards and nominations

  • 1996 - San Diego Film Critics Community Award for Best Actress in a Supporting Role (Lauren Bacall)
  • 1997 - two nominations for the Academy Award: Best Actress in a Supporting Role (Lauren Bacall), Best Song (“I've Finally Found Someone”)
  • 1997 - Golden Globe Award for Best Actress in a Supporting Role (Lauren Bacall), as well as 3 nominations: Best Actress in a Comedy or Musical (Barbra Streisand), Best Film Music ( Marvin Hamlish ), Best Song ('I' ve Finally Found Someone ")
  • 1997 - BAFTA Award nomination for Best Actress in a Supporting Role (Lauren Bacall)
  • 1997 - Nomination for the Sputnik Award for Best Actress in a Supporting Role (Lauren Bacall)
  • 1997 - US Screen Actors Guild Award for Best Actress in a Supporting Role (Lauren Bacall)
  • 1998 - ASCAP Award for Best Movie Song (“I've Finally Found Someone”)
